#2b0dd5 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#2b0dd5 is composed of 16.9% red, 5.1% green and 83.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 79.8% cyan, 93.9% magenta, 0% yellow and 16.5% black. It has a hue angle of 249 degrees, a saturation of 88.5% and a lightness of 44.3%. #2b0dd5 color hex could be obtained by blending #561aff with #0000ab. Closest websafe color is: #3300cc.

#2b0dd5 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#2b0dd5 has RGB values of R:43, G:13, B:213 and CMYK values of C:0.8, M:0.94, Y:0, K:0.16. Its decimal value is 2821589.

Shades and Tints of #2b0dd5
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#02010a is the darkest color, while #f7f6fe is the lightest one.

Tones of #2b0dd5
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#6e6d75 is the less saturated color, while #2504de is the most saturated one.
